Output 9a66abaedf528efb53cfdd1ac85599d8e19b0c203ddda4b68d0e58aabf19917c:4

value
752271167
script pubkey
OP_0 OP_PUSHBYTES_32 502f42bba4ac2ddde30acb10bfc1387067d1b1917e4910215d0f118deeaaea6e
address
bc1q2qh59way4skamcc2evgtlsfcwpnarvv30ey3qg2apugcmm42afhqzgy9dx
transaction
9a66abaedf528efb53cfdd1ac85599d8e19b0c203ddda4b68d0e58aabf19917c
confirmations
41234
spent
true